I've always had a little Stress and Anxiety even the psychologist before surgery mentioned I should go on something. Lately though it has been a lot worse at times like right now I feel like I'm going to have a nervous breakdown. Work has been extra stressful for me.

I had surgery about 3 months ago I don't really think it's related but just wanted your thoughts on if it's something I should talk to my surgeon about I tried to call my doctor but they don't have an appointment for almost two weeks right now I'm just feeling I might need to go to the Urgent Care Center

Just wondered if anyone had an issue like this after surgery

Definitely seek out the medical help that you need! If you feel like you are having a panic attack, definitely get some help! To answer your question, yes, my anxiety was heightened after surgery because my method of dealing with stress and anxiety was to binge eat so I would not think about what was bothering me. Now, I found myself post op and not being able physically to do that. It was a tough time adjusting to new coping mechanisms. I started therapy with an eating disorder therapist and have been able to deal with things that way.
